How to Find the Password to Your Wireless Router

It can be quite frustrating when you need to find the password to your wireless router, especially if you didn’t write it down or save it somewhere. However, there are a few ways you can retrieve or reset the password to regain access to your network. Here are some methods you can try:

1. Check the Router Label: The default username and password are often printed on a label on the router itself. Look for a sticker on the bottom or back of the device.

2. Check Router Documentation: If you still have the router’s manual or box, the default login credentials might be listed there.

3. Access Router Settings: You can log in to your router’s admin panel using a web browser. Typically, you can access it by entering an IP address (e.g., 192.168.1.1) in the address bar, then entering the default username and password.

4. Contact Your Internet Service Provider: If all else fails, your ISP should be able to help you recover or reset the password.

By following these steps, you should be able to retrieve the password to your wireless router and regain access to your network without too much hassle.
